With State Farm's Insurance, You Are Home
Being at home is great, but being at home with coverage from State Farm is the icing on the cake. This outstanding coverage is more than just precautionary in case of damage from fire or blizzard. It also can cover you in certain legal cases, such as someone getting injured in your home and holding you responsible. If you have the right coverage, these costs may be covered.
